Riyad Bank Joins the United Nations Global Compact, Leading the Way for the Saudi Banking Sector in Sustainability
Riyad Bank is announcing its membership in the United Nations Global Compact (UNGC), making it one of the leading financial institutions in the Kingdom to join this prestigious global initiative. This step reaffirms Riyad Bank’s dedication to aligning its operations with internationally recognized principles in human rights, labor standards, environmental protection, and anti-corruption.
As a key driver of Saudi Arabia’s financial sector, Riyad Bank’s commitment to the UNGC underscores its role in contributing to Saudi Vision 2030 and advancing the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s).
By joining the UNGC, Riyad Bank not only aligns its strategies with global sustainability standards but also reinforces its leadership in promoting responsible banking practices within Saudi Arabia and beyond.
